Bacchus Defeat

Found in Bacchus_Defeat.abc from the John Chambers' music books abc collection
Bacchus Defeat - staff notation
X: 1
T: Bacchus Defeat
%R: minuet
B: "The Compleat Country Dancing-Master" printed by John Walsh, London ca. 1740
S: 6: CCDM2 http://imslp.org/wiki/The_Compleat_Country_Dancing-Master_(Various) V.2 (201)
Z: 2013 John Chambers <jc:trillian.mit.edu>
N: Repeats added to satisfy the "Each strain twice" instruction.
N: The actual key signature is just "3".
M: 3/4
L: 1/4
K: F
% -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- -
|:\
fef | e/>f/gc | fe/d/c/B/ | A3 |\
FAc | f2e | dgf | e3 |\
fe/d/c/B/ | A2f | Bc2 | F3 :|\
|:\
FAF | c2B/A/ |
GBG | d2B |\
Agf | e/d/^cd | e/f/gf | e3 |\
fef | FED | ede | EDC |\
fed | ^cAd | GA2 | D3 :|
